A short tutorial describing how to use the coordinate system in No Man's Sky to revisit structures and other locations before you have the ability to drop a Beacon.

How do you tell which direction is north? I'm on PC and I don't see anything that says north on my game or your video
@ColorsFadeGaming4 жыл бұрын
At the very top of the screen, in the center, is an arc. Small icons will appear on it, including North and South, depending on which direction you are facing.
